Steve Nieve concert (with E. Costello) December 18 - La Scene - ParisSo, yesterday, the Zomba records label on which the last Steve Nieve album "Mumu" was issued, something like 2 months ago, organized a special show to promote Steve Nieve's new album. I wrote to Zomba records one week before the show and they sent me an invitation. I thank them. It was at the venue "La Scene", a restaurant and a bar with a stage. It was free admittance, but most of the people had invitations and were relatives of either Muriel Teodori and Steve Nieve. People with invitation were first allowed to come in. The show started around 9:40pm, with four musicians going on to the stage: Elvis Costello - guitar Here is the setlist : - intro confident again - The show lasted 73 minutes, including the encore. Everything sung by Steve Nieve except when mention. All the song of the album "Mumu" were played. Most of the song were introduced by Steve either in French or English. The audience has been asked to sing along, when it was "American dream". Elvis shortly mentioned his new album coming out next spring. He promised to play in Paris for the planned upcoming tour, next year. The sound and rendition were truthly tremendous. Everything was almost perfect. They must have rehearsed a lot, I think. It was a real success. Elvis went back with the audience after the show, to congratulate Steve, who was already talking with everybody. Elvis left the venue with Cait. In the audience, there were Alain Chamfort and Bashung, both very well known French singers/musicians. It was nice to see Elvis coming back to Paris, after many years, too many years. Francois |
